BIOPLASTICS FOR PROFILE EXTRUSION
Biodegradable technical profiles with stability and design.
beo is a biodegradable material for profile extrusion, formulated to run on conventional lines and manufacture technical or decorative components with good dimensional stability and a responsible end of life.
It is a solution designed for applications that require geometric precision, in-use resistance and a genuine alternative to conventional plastic.

RECOMMENDED FORMULATIONS
Biodegradable profiles with tailored properties.
- beo rigid: High rigidity and structural stability.
- beo design: Focused on aesthetic finish and a premium surface.
- beo flex: Greater impact resistance and controlled elasticity.
- beo circular: Integration of customer waste into the formulation.

Can it be processed on conventional machinery?
Yes. beo is formulated to integrate into conventional industrial processes. During the initial trials, we adjust the process parameters to optimise material performance according to the technology and application.
Can the material properties be adjusted according to the application?
Yes. We adapt the formulation to meet the technical, mechanical, aesthetic and functional requirements of each project.
Is it biodegradable?
Yes. beo is 100% biodegradable. Depending on the formulation, it can be developed for different biodegradation environments according to the application and intended end of life.
Does it generate microplastics during degradation ?
No. beo is designed to biodegrade without fragmenting into persistent microplastics
What does the industrial validation process look like ?
We support you from the earliest trials, adjusting the process and validating material performance under real manufacturing conditions. From there, we optimise both formulation and process until we achieve a stable, reproducible and scalable solution.
What types of profiles can be produced ?
We can develop rigid or semi-rigid profiles, solid or hollow, with simple or complex cross-sections depending on the application.
Can color, texture or finish be customised ?
Yes. beo allows color, texture, surface finish and profile properties to be adjusted according to the needs of the final product.
Does it maintain dimensional stability in use?
Yes. The formulations are designed to support dimensional stability, shrinkage control and cross-sectional consistency.
